UK MAKE-UP sales were hit by terrorism and the general election in the second quarter, according to cosmetics firm Warpaint.
In its maiden results, the firm – which sells face make-up, foundation, lipstick, and other cosmetics through its flagship brand W7 – said like-for-like pre-tax profits slipped from £3m to £2.8m over the six months to June 30.
It put this down mainly to the cost of sales and administrative expenses. Shares fell 14.6pc, or 27.5p, to 175p.
